Transaction ec71e8ba02d22f7564ef4c19d232240f876d78d2b7df28e52e3222f08fa105e9

1 Input
2 Outputs
  • ec71e8ba02d22f7564ef4c19d232240f876d78d2b7df28e52e3222f08fa105e9:0
  • value  2947559
    address  1HyXUEwFyyC4ssysk3vhD9PaniQRvykBfi
  • ec71e8ba02d22f7564ef4c19d232240f876d78d2b7df28e52e3222f08fa105e9:1
  • value  17021838
    address  1HBvWe15tFEYkw5vZcn3AcxpoNemZ9zF11